Purshottam Investofin Ltd has attracted remarkable buying momentum, registering consecutive gains and currently facing an upper circuit scenario with exclusively buy orders in the queue. This unusual market behaviour signals strong investor interest and the potential for a sustained multi-day price rally.



Unprecedented Demand Drives Price Action


On 25 Nov 2025, Purshottam Investofin Ltd, a notable player in the Non Banking Financial Company (NBFC) sector, demonstrated extraordinary market activity. The stock recorded a 1.93% gain for the day, outperforming the Sensex’s modest 0.08% rise. Notably, the trading session saw only buy orders queued, with no sellers willing to part with shares at prevailing prices. This phenomenon has pushed the stock towards an upper circuit limit, a rare occurrence that highlights intense buying pressure.


The stock’s upward momentum is not isolated to a single day. Over the past two days, Purshottam Investofin has delivered a cumulative return of 2.39%, reflecting sustained investor enthusiasm. This streak of consecutive gains underscores a shift in market sentiment, with buyers dominating the order book and sellers absent from the trading landscape.



Performance in Context: Short-Term and Long-Term Trends


Examining Purshottam Investofin’s recent performance against broader market benchmarks reveals a mixed picture. Over the last week, the stock posted a 2.17% gain, outpacing the Sensex’s 0.35% increase. Similarly, the one-month return of 2.63% surpasses the Sensex’s 0.90% rise, indicating relative strength in the near term.


However, the three-month period shows a contrasting trend, with the stock declining by 10.32% while the Sensex advanced 4.09%. The year-to-date performance also reflects a 10.43% reduction in Purshottam Investofin’s value, compared to the Sensex’s 8.74% gain. These figures suggest that despite recent buying enthusiasm, the stock has faced headwinds over the medium term.


Longer-term data paints a more favourable picture. Over three years, Purshottam Investofin has appreciated by 137.08%, significantly outpacing the Sensex’s 36.41% growth. The five-year and ten-year returns stand at 233.62% and 259.45% respectively, both exceeding the Sensex’s corresponding gains of 93.88% and 229.66%. This historical performance highlights the company’s capacity for substantial value creation over extended periods.

Technical Indicators Reflect Mixed Signals


From a technical standpoint, Purshottam Investofin’s price currently trades above its 5-day and 20-day moving averages, signalling short-term strength. However, it remains below the 50-day, 100-day, and 200-day moving averages, indicating that longer-term momentum has yet to fully align with recent gains. This divergence suggests that while immediate buying interest is robust, the stock may still be in the process of consolidating its position within a broader trend.


The presence of an upper circuit with only buy orders in the queue is a significant market event. It implies that sellers are either unwilling or unable to sell at current price levels, creating a supply-demand imbalance that can sustain price rises over multiple sessions. Such scenarios often attract speculative interest and can lead to heightened volatility, requiring investors to monitor developments closely.
